Integrating dementia prevention, treatment and research at all levels of the healthcare system: actionable strategies and processes.
There is a race against time to minimize the growth trends in the number of new dementia diagnoses worldwide so that more sustainable levels of care and cost can be achieved.
This presentation proposes a framework to slow the growth trends by integrating strategies and cost-effective services to prevent dementia, decelerate, and reverse its symptoms at the primary, secondary and tertiary levels of health care systems.

“Exerkines”, Motion, and Mental Might: A Review of how Exercise Powers the Brain
“Exerkines” are a broad class of molecules released into circulation in response to exercise and include myokines, metabolites, peptides, and microRNAs. This review summarizes the impact of exercise and exercise-induced exerkines on cognition, brain health, and the reduction of dementia risk.
